Lazzarini ringing alarm bells calls for more support to UNRWA

Friday 2-June-2023

The Commissioner-General of the United Nations Relief and Works Agency for Palestine Refugees (UNRWA) Philip Lazzarini warned of the risks of UNRWA’s imploding.

“This will have a serious impact on people we serve especially on the half a million children who go to our schools the only UN agency that runs a fully fledged school system” Lazzarini said in press statements ahead of the UNRWA Pledging Conference.

“UNRWA is like a ship that has started to sink due to a deepening funding crisis. We are reaching a tipping point” he added.

Earlier Thursday the United States announced a contribution of US$ 153.7 million to the UNRWA in support of humanitarian assistance human development and the protection of Palestinian refugees.

“We are very grateful for the United States’ long-standing financial and political support and partnership” said Lazzarini.

“This contribution will help us keep over 700 schools and 140 health centers open over the next few months.”

This week US Assistant Secretary of State for Population Refugees and Migration Julieta Valls Noyes joined UNRWA Commissioner-General Philippe Lazzarini for a virtual signing ceremony of their Framework for Cooperation for 2023-2024.
